My (Almost) Time at the Met Gala 2025
The Dandy That Swings Big

It was a dream that was (almost) fulfilled, something 16 years in the making..

After encountering Billy Porter (the one and only!) at The Little Gay Pub June 2024 and showing him my outfits, to his delight, and after getting barraged by friends' posts and DMs telling me, excitedly, about the theme of the 2025 Met Gala being Superfine: Celebrating Black Style, with a very heavy emphasis on Black Dandyism, I knew that God/Universe/Whoever/Whatever manifested this for me to go to attend the Met Gala in 2025.

My best friends did everything in their power, and their fashion connections, to secure me an invitation. It was a daunting task. I didn't have the money to pay my bills, much less go to New York to attend the Met, much less the Met Gala, but my supporters on Threads rallied together and flooded my GoFundMe and Venmo (@phil-powell-1) with donations to allow me to, first and foremost, pay my bills, then to have the money for transportation, hotel, and a ticket to enter the Met to see the exhibit.

I got to New York that Saturday, settled in, transformed into Dandy, then got to the Met.. only to find that the Superfine exhibit doesn't debut until the day of the Met Gala, which was Monday, May 5, the day that I had originally wanted to go but couldn't (my best friends did everything they could, so I refuse to blame them; I'm honestly grateful that I have friends who will roll up their sequined sleeves to help me). Here I was, being the Exhibit Preview (the unwitting version) at the Met.

Outfit #1, Saturday day outfit at the Met:

I didn't see Billy Porter, Coleman Domingo, Anna Wintour, not even Kamala Harris; I only saw a bunch of bewildered and confused tourists.

I made my way back to the hotel, un-geished, went to go out to eat, returned, took a nap, and then decided that since the Met wasn't showing the exhibit, and the fact that it closes at 9pm on Saturdays, that it would be to my best interest to show off my evening look in my old stomping grounds: Greenwich Village, where I spent a lot of happy/sad/ridiculous/amazing moments in my younger gay life. I transformed into Dandy once more, then made my way to Julius' Bar at one of my best friends' suggestions (he used to work there as a bartender).

Outfit #2, Saturday/Sunday evening outfit at Julius' and the Village:

It was a whirlwind adventure that didn't wind up as I had originally imagined, but I had to be in New York for this moment. The moment was about Black Dandyism. I am a Black Dandy. I had to be there. I was sort of there. In the end I needed to represent, to be seen in my art, and I needed to live out my determination, and that of my friends and supporters, to represent and be seen in my art, from steampunk festivals to queer lewk parties to the Met Gala.
